Farellones Park Day Trip
Your adventure starts with a pickup from your hotel in Santiago de Chile, on schedule, as we set off towards Farellones Park, located in the breathtaking mountainous region surrounding the city.
During our journey, a short stop will allow you to acquire thermal gear, ensuring you stay cozy while enjoying the array of winter activities. Should you wish to engage in skiing or snowboarding, you can also rent all necessary equipment during this stop.
Once prepared, we will continue our journey to Farellones, recognized as the sole snow park within the Santiago area.
Farellones Park offers an enjoyable atmosphere for both adults and children alike. Take in the stunning views of the Andes from the scenic chairlift, glide down slopes on zip lines, race through snow—or water during the summer—on giant tubes, or hop onto a Fatbike for an exhilarating two-wheeled exploration.
After a day filled with adventure, we will return to the bus and journey back to Santiago de Chile, where you will be dropped off at your hotel for a well-deserved rest.

Seasons Info
Farellones Park transforms with every season, bringing unique activities and experiences.
Winter Season
From June 15 to August 31, Farellones Park turns into a winter wonderland, blanketed in snow.
Visitors during this season can partake in a variety of snow-centric activities, including sliding down on giant tubes, sleds, or, for those equipped, skis and snowboards.
Summer Season
From September 23 to March 20, the scenery shifts dramatically to expansive green meadows, tailored for your enjoyment.
Summer brings a different set of activities, where giant floats race down exciting water slides, replacing the snowy slopes. Numerous other summer attractions are available, including a climbing wall, mountain carts, and bike tracks that allow you to test your skills.
